Early Life Dr. Dornadula Sundar Ram (born 18 September 1960) is the Founder and Director of the Academy of Grassroots Studies and Research of India (AGRASRI), a registered professional Non-Governmental Organisation, being headquartered at Tirupati, Andhra Pradesh, India. He has earlier been the Reader and Head of the PG Department of Public Administration, Sri Subbaraya and Narayana College (Acharya Nagarjuna University), Narasaraopet; UGC Research Associate (Post-Doctoral Fellow) and Doctoral Fellow (Ph.D.) in the Department of Political Science and Public Administration, Sri Venkateswara University, Tirupati, Andhra Pradesh.
